Notwithstanding any other law, no government agency or department, law enforcement agency, commercial entity, or other person shall obtain, access, use, or otherwise disclose, noncriminal history information maintained by the department, for the purpose of immigration enforcement, as defined in subdivision (f) of § 7284.4. of the Government Code.

(Added by Stats. 2022, Ch. 482, Sec. 6. (AB 1766) Effective January 1, 2023.)
